I was reading an article, and this statement was made: “When you are at your absolute lowest, the easiest thing to do is to stay down. But you didn’t. You climbed out, you rebuilt, and you did better.”

How many times have I been at my very lowest and didn’t think I had a way out? More times than I can remember.

There have been many times that I just felt like I didn’t matter to anyone. But there was someone who cared a lot about me. Jesus. Jesus stays when you are down. He loves you so much. Jesus will help you to realize you are an important person. He will remove your feelings of depression, self hate, and loneliness. Jesus walks with you every day. He will take away the hurt. But you have to let Him. Stop with the pity party and ask Jesus for help. 

I had a short pity party yesterday. It didn’t last long. I was able to snap myself out of it fairly quickly. But I really wanted to cry and give up. Next time you feel like you don’t matter to anyone, turn to Jesus. He loves us more than anyone else does.

Have a blessed day and smile. You’ll feel better if you do.
